For a moment, it looked like the Phoenix Suns were going to send Game 5 of the Western Conference finals into overtime with an improbable late-game run.
That was before Ron Artest hit a put-back as time ran out to give the Los Angeles a much-needed 103-101 win.
Artest rebounded a Kobe Bryant miss and banked in the decisive shot after missing two shots on the Lakers’ previous possession.
“I missed a lot of layups during the regular season,” Artest said. “I’m
just staying with it and trying to stay focused and play my part, see
what happens.”
